Synopsis

This book is based upon 50 interviews with men and women - eg Chris Bonington, Mark McCormack, Terence Conran and Malcolm Forbes - who have been outstandingly successful in a variety of fields. With his usual perceptiveness, Edward de Bono analyzes their different paths to success, revealing that underneath their different styles and their greatly different personal qualities are a few characteristics which are common to all successful people. De Bono provides the lessons for anyone seeking success in their lives.

Author Bio
Edward de Bono is the leading international authority in conceptual and creative thinking and in the teaching of thinking as a skill. He designed and runs the CoRT Thinking Programme, which is internationally the most widely used method for the teaching of thinking in schools. He has held appointments at the universities of Oxford, Cambridge, London and Harvard, and Venice, and his instruction has been sought by governments and corporations all around the world. He has written 46 books, is published in 28 languages, and has made two TV series. He owns and lives on an island in Venice where he runs international seminars.
